i'm interested in changing resorts during my stay, but will not have a car. anyone out there tried this? did it go smoothly and any other tips. it's port orleans and wilderness lodge if that helps. thanks ::MickeyMo
 
Piece of cake! Just call in the morning and arrange to have your baggage picked up. Give instructions as to where you are headed and your bags will be stored there until you arrive and check in. Once you are in your room, you simply call down and they will bring your things almost immediately, We did this on our last visit between CSR and POFQ. :flower:
 
We had good luck doing this also. I almost decided on using a taxi because I was worried about transferring to a different resort on a busy day - January 2.

The night before I stopped by bell services at Pop Century and told them we were transferring to Wilderness Lodge and that our luggage would be ready by 11 a.m. He asked for the approximate number of bags and said we could just leave the bags in our room - we didn't need to be there. I was uneasy about that, but that's just me. We checked into WL about 2 and were barely in our rooms when they brought up our luggage!!

We were impressed with their efficiency.

Done this on several trips and never had a car. They will store your stuff when you checkout of one resort and deliver it to your room at the next resort when your room is ready later. Just make sure you clearly tell them what your plan is and where the bags should be sent. One thing to keep in mind is that for several hours, you probably will not have a room. Some people suggest packing up a bag of essentials to have with you at the parks that day. Another suggestion is to pack the smallest suitcase with things you may need and flag it for easy identification. You can access your stuff while it's checked, it's just easier to narrow it down. Sometimes our second resort room was ready and we were able to go right in.

We did it once, never again. Transfered from AKL to Poly. We had a total of 4 bags, went to bell services at 8:30 in the morning, we carried our bags ourselves and said we were going over to Poly and they said no problem. Checking into Poly but room was not ready or no one had left yet. Inquired about luggage and was told it would be here by 3pm. Well, we weren't going to a park that day and wanted to swim but all our stuff was in the luggage. With no suits, luggage or room we spent the day sitting by the pool until 2{3-pm when room was ready, boring, and our luggage didn't arrive, after numerous calls all day at 3:45. If we knew ahead that the transfer would take that long, we would have taken our luggage on the disney bus with us. Sort of a lost day for us, even if we had gone to a park to play, got sweaty and hot and came back to the resort to cool off and swim at 1pm, we still wouldn't have had any luggage to change into. Best thing, taxi, take it your self or pin them down on when will the transfer will take place. We were told later that the AKL makes one trip in a box truck at 3 and thats it. Beware of an easy transfer, ask, and avoid problems!
